On 05 Jun 2006, Chris Wakefield wrote: > Recently, while trying to set up email configuration with OO 2.0, I was > reminded that I don't have network access from my chroot anymore. > > When originally I set it up, it had network access, I used to update && > upgrade the packages from time to time. > > Does anyone have any idea why this would have failed?
Make sure you have /proc mounted within your chroot.
